Mia YIM Discussed the process of learning she Would be Joining The OC After After Her Return to WWE

BY: Anthony

Mia Yim returned to WWE last year as a member of the Raw Roster, Immediately Aligning herself with The OC And Subsequently feuding with the Judgement Day.

While Speaking With Ryan Satin on the latest episode of "Out of Character" Mia Yim discussed the process of learning she Would be Joining AJ Styles Luke Gallows Karl Anderson The OC.

" About A Month After I Sign Am I got a call saying that They had the Idea To Bring Me in With The OC To Go With Judgement Day and Rhea. And Of course because me and AJ only know each another From Up and down and I was like ok but are the guys cool with it, And They Are like Oh Yeah No No they love the idea they want you in, And I Was like "Really". So it was really cool that like When I was told to Also know the boys Approved it as well and we really want me in was very very cool and it's and one of those things like, ' I was told like I haven't told the boys yet but been with them coming back into WWE after how I left. They helped me a lot with my confidence to kinda get back into the swing of things and for me to know who I am because they would say all the time like, "Yeah You been Wrestling for Decade like you good" You Should know it and so when we were doing live event and try to get like the swing of things together like to get us to jell they're like just Remember Who You Are We know Who You Are Like Show Every One Else They Really help with my confidence ".

Results From WWE NXT Live Event In Sebring, FL

 BY: RYAN  WWE held an NXT live event on Saturday night from Sebring, FL and here are the results. Luca Crusifino won a Battle Royal to earn a North American Title match in the main event.  Wendy Choo defeated Sarah Baer. Channing “Stacks” Lorenzo defeated Tavion Heights. Joe Gacy defeated Tiller Bucktrot via submission. Boa & Dante Chen defeated Skylor Clinton & Kale Dixon. Dani Palmer defeated Stevie Turner. Trick Williams & Lash Legend defeated Javier Bernal & Tatum Paxley. Gallus (Joe Coffey & NXT Tag Team Champions Wolfgang & Mark Coffey) defeated The Bayou Boys & Nathan Frazer. AEW Wrestler Announces Departure

 BY: RYAN  Fuego Del Sol is no longer under contract with AEW. Del Sol made regular appearances on AEW Dark and AEW Dark: Elevation during the COVID-19 pandemic. He went on a 34-match losing streak, which was broken on July 6, 2021, in a tag team match when he and Marko Stunt defeated Ryzin and Baron Black.
